CICC (California Israel Chamber of Commerce) is the California Israel Chamber of Commerce. It is not positioned as a traditional SaaS or enterprise software product, but rather as an industry organization that promotes business, investment, and collaboration between the California and Israeli technology communities. The website mainly covers the chamber’s profile, events, members, partners, and industry committees.
Based on the crawled text, CICC’s core capability is building a cross-border technology business network. Its committees cover areas such as Cyber Security, Big Data/SaaS/Cloud, Mobile/Internet, MedTech, and AgTech, providing platforms for trend education, case sharing, industry events, strategic business development, and investment exchange. For example, the Cyber Security committee focuses on thought leadership, business development, and investment activities, while the Big Data/SaaS/Cloud committee promotes innovation and entrepreneurship through trends, case studies, and educational programs.
